I started out my overclocking expedition with SpeedFan, using the CPU temp as my guide. I found out though that the CPU temp is not as accurate as the two Core temps. I then got the program CoreTemp and compared the two core temperatures as measured by CoreTemp and SpeedFan and they were exactly the same.
I've heard a lot of good things about CoreTemp so that's what I'm using.
